Bereaved couple sob as Ant and Dec give them a house on Saturday Night Takeaway

A couple who lost their baby daughter were left sobbing tonight as Ant and Dec gave them a house on Saturday Night Takeaway.

Petra and Simon Williams lost their daughter Darcey Leigh when she was just nine-and-a-half weeks old.

The couple, who have dated since school, set up Darcey's Dream after their tragic loss with Petra working full time for the charity.

They have since helped more than 2,000 bereaved families across the UK from their base in the North East.

Tonight Ant and Dec played a prank on the couple as they were ushered into the studio during a fake advert break.

The couple, who have three other children, can't afford their own home, despite delivery driver Simon working six days a week to provide for his family.

Ant and Dec then played a VT of them building a house with Bellway Homes that they were going to give away to a  "deserving family".

They then went live to the house and Petra and Simon were shocked to see their children there.

Ant and Dec went over to the couple with Petra in tears and Simon looking shocked.

They explained the house was their's mortgage free and Simon said: "That sounds fantastic."
